Browser compatibility
Browser Compatibility and Affiliate Marketing Success
Browser compatibility is a critical, often overlooked, aspect of successful Affiliate Marketing. Ensuring your Affiliate Links and Landing Pages function correctly across various web browsers and devices directly impacts your Conversion Rates and, ultimately, your Affiliate Revenue. This article will guide you through understanding browser compatibility and how to optimize for it, especially within the context of earning through referral programs.
What is Browser Compatibility?
Browser compatibility refers to the ability of a website or web application to function as intended across a range of different web browsers (like Chrome, Firefox, Safari, Edge, Opera) and their respective versions. Differences in how browsers interpret web standards (HTML, CSS, JavaScript) can lead to rendering issues, broken functionality, or even complete website crashes. These inconsistencies can significantly hinder your Affiliate Campaigns.
Why is Browser Compatibility Important for Affiliate Marketing?
As an Affiliate Marketer, you're essentially relying on users clicking your links and completing desired actions (purchases, sign-ups, etc.) on a third-party website (the merchant’s site). If your promotional materials – particularly your landing pages – don’t display correctly or function properly for a segment of your audience, you’re losing potential commissions.
Here’s how poor browser compatibility impacts your earnings:
- Reduced Conversions: A broken or glitchy landing page will deter visitors, decreasing your Click-Through Rate and Conversion Optimization.
- Lower Trust: A poorly functioning website appears unprofessional and untrustworthy, impacting the likelihood of a user making a purchase through your Affiliate Network.
- Lost Traffic: Visitors encountering issues are likely to leave quickly, increasing your Bounce Rate and hurting your Search Engine Optimization (SEO) efforts.
- Skewed Analytics: Inaccurate data due to browser-specific errors can lead to flawed Data Analysis and ineffective Marketing Strategies.
- Reputation Damage: Although you aren’t the merchant, a negative user experience originating from a link you shared can reflect poorly on your brand as an affiliate.
Identifying Browser Compatibility Issues
Several methods can help you identify compatibility problems:
- Manual Testing: The most basic, but crucial. Manually test your landing pages on different browsers (Chrome, Firefox, Safari, Edge, Opera) and their different versions. Pay attention to layout, functionality of forms (e.g., email opt-ins), and overall responsiveness.
- BrowserStack/Sauce Labs: These are paid services providing access to a wide range of browsers and operating systems for testing. They offer features like automated testing and screenshot comparisons. Consider these if you have a substantial Marketing Budget.
- Browser Developer Tools: Most browsers (Chrome, Firefox, Edge) have built-in developer tools (usually accessed by pressing F12). These tools allow you to inspect the code, identify errors, and simulate different devices and browsers.
- Real User Monitoring (RUM): Tools like Google Analytics (with enhanced link tracking) can provide insights into the browsers and devices your visitors are actually using. This helps you prioritize testing efforts. This ties into Website Analytics.
- Cross-Browser Testing Tools: Several online tools can help automate cross-browser testing and highlight potential issues.
Step-by-Step Optimization for Browser Compatibility
These steps will help you improve your website's compatibility:
1. Use Valid HTML and CSS: Ensure your code adheres to web standards. Use a validator like the W3C Markup Validation Service to identify and fix errors. This is fundamental to Web Development. 2. Doctype Declaration: Always include a proper doctype declaration at the beginning of your HTML code. This tells the browser which version of HTML you are using. 3. CSS Reset/Normalize: Use a CSS reset (like Eric Meyer's Reset CSS) or normalize.css to establish a consistent baseline for styling across browsers. This minimizes browser-specific default styles. 4. Progressive Enhancement: Build your website with a core set of functionality that works in all browsers. Then, enhance the experience for browsers that support more advanced features. This is a key principle of Responsive Design. 5. Feature Detection: Instead of relying on browser sniffing (which is unreliable), use feature detection to determine if a browser supports a specific feature before using it. Modern JavaScript libraries often provide utilities for this. This relates to JavaScript Optimization. 6. Responsive Design: Implement responsive design principles to ensure your website adapts to different screen sizes and devices. This is crucial for mobile users and impacts your Mobile Marketing. 7. Testing, Testing, Testing: Regularly test your website on different browsers and devices. Automate testing where possible. This is a continuous process of Quality Assurance. 8. Optimize Images: Use optimized images in appropriate formats (JPEG, PNG, WebP) to reduce page load times. Slow loading times can affect user experience and SEO Performance. 9. JavaScript Compatibility: Be mindful of JavaScript compatibility. Use polyfills (code that provides modern functionality in older browsers) where necessary. This links to JavaScript Frameworks. 10. Conditional Comments (for older IE versions): While less common now, conditional comments can be used to target specific versions of Internet Explorer with custom CSS or JavaScript. This is legacy code and should be minimized. 11. Prioritize Major Browsers: Focus your initial testing efforts on the most popular browsers (Chrome, Firefox, Safari, Edge) and their latest versions. Use analytics to guide your prioritization.
Impact on Specific Affiliate Marketing Channels
Browser compatibility impacts various Affiliate Traffic Sources:
- SEO: Google prioritizes mobile-first indexing and user experience. A non-responsive or poorly-functioning website will be penalized.
- PPC Advertising: If your landing page doesn’t render correctly, your ad spend is wasted. Pay-Per-Click requires seamless experience.
- Social Media Marketing: Users access social media on various devices and browsers. Ensure your links lead to a compatible landing page.
- Email Marketing: Email clients render HTML differently. Test your email templates across multiple clients (Gmail, Outlook, Yahoo Mail). This impacts your Email Marketing Automation.
- Content Marketing: Blog posts and articles with broken links or poorly formatted elements will damage your credibility. This connects to Content Strategy.
Monitoring and Maintenance
Browser compatibility isn’t a one-time fix. Browsers are constantly updated, and new devices are released. Ongoing monitoring and maintenance are essential:
- Regularly Re-Test: After major browser updates, re-test your website to ensure compatibility.
- Use Analytics: Monitor your website analytics to identify browsers where visitors are experiencing issues.
- Stay Updated: Keep your website's software (CMS, plugins, themes) up to date to benefit from compatibility fixes.
- Consider A/B Testing: Use A/B testing to compare different versions of your landing pages and identify which performs best across different browsers. This is a key element of Conversion Rate Optimization.
Finally, remember to always be compliant with Affiliate Disclosure requirements and adhere to the terms of service of your chosen Affiliate Programs.
Affiliate Link Building Affiliate Marketing Glossary Affiliate Marketing Strategies Affiliate Network Selection Conversion Tracking Landing Page Optimization Website Security SEO Best Practices PPC Management Social Media Advertising Email List Building Content Creation Keyword Research Data Privacy Legal Compliance A/B Testing Methodology Google Analytics Setup Heatmap Analysis Customer Journey Mapping User Experience (UX) Design Mobile-First Indexing
Recommended referral programs
Program | ! Features | ! Join |
---|---|---|
IQ Option Affiliate | Up to 50% revenue share, lifetime commissions | Join in IQ Option |